Customers are positive about the picture quality, price, large screen, and easy setup of the 70" Class - LED - E-Series - 2160p - Smart - 4K UHD TV with HDR. They appreciate the great clarity, affordability, size, and user-friendly installation process. However, customers are negative about the remote control, durability, Smartcast, speakers, and limited apps. They have concerns about the remote's responsiveness, the occasional inconsistency of the Smartcast feature, the low-quality built-in speakers, and the limited number of apps and lagging issues.

vizio remains the budget minded leader in LED tv's. I wanted to experience a large screen tv without having to drop $3000. I know C-Net loves vizio for it's cost and picture quality. my parents have a vizio and I have always been impressed with the picture. I bought this vizio 70" e series tv for $899 at best buy (it's on sale now for even less). It has a clean, crisp, sharp picture with vivid colors. No adjustments were needed. the picture quality is just short of my 55" samsung QLED, which is the best picture I've ever seen. this 70" tv gives you a quality picture for a thousand less than an OLED or QLED. the only con is the tv is NOT bluetooth enabled. I believe the M series vizo does provide bluetooth for slightly more money. You really can't got wrong buying this tv.

I really like the picture on the TV, but with high quality content - picture is not very good with direct Uverse cable feeds which only come at 1080i. The OTA tuner is also weak compared to our other TV accessing the same signal.
I was expecting to be able to change the apps to remove ones I don’t want (HULU) and add ones that I do (DirecTV NOW). I appears that this OS version will only let you stream the apps and not change them in your on-screen dock which is very annoying. The one click to Amazon is great but I want to add other apps I want without streaming data via my phone and using WIFi space.
This really needs to be fixed.

I bought this TV on Black Friday 2018 and have used it now for about a month and love it. It has a crisp picture and vivid colors, all for an affordable price for the 70" size. I gave it a 4 star because the 12 zone "local dimming" is a cool feature, but if you crank it up to high, it is noticeable that it is 12 separate zones. But otherwise, I am happy with this purchase.
